.Contact_contactPageContainer__PG5XL{max-width:1200px;margin:0 auto;padding:2rem 1rem;width:100%}.Contact_contactHeader__jEM6k{margin-bottom:3rem;width:100%;display:flex;align-items:center;justify-content:center}.Contact_contactHeader__jEM6k .Contact_pageSubtitle__u96LR,.Contact_contactHeader__jEM6k .Contact_pageTitle__a8NL2{text-align:center;margin-left:auto;margin-right:auto}.Contact_headerWrapper__2WR_7{width:100%;margin:0 auto;text-align:center}.Contact_pageTitle__a8NL2{font-size:36px;font-weight:700;color:var(--primary);margin-bottom:16px;line-height:1.2;animation:Contact_fadeIn__ai78d 1s ease-in-out .2s forwards}.Contact_pageSubtitle__u96LR,.Contact_pageTitle__a8NL2{text-align:center;overflow-wrap:anywhere;word-break:break-word;-webkit-hyphens:auto;hyphens:auto}.Contact_pageSubtitle__u96LR{font-size:18px;font-weight:400;color:var(--text-primary);line-height:1.5;max-width:60ch;margin:0 auto;padding-inline:12px;animation:Contact_fadeIn__ai78d 1s ease-in-out .4s forwards}.Contact_contactContentWrapper__o46b8{display:flex;flex-direction:column;gap:2rem;margin-bottom:3rem}.Contact_sectionTitle__dsMUk{font-size:1.5rem;font-weight:600;margin-bottom:1.5rem;color:var(--primary);position:relative;padding-bottom:.75rem}.Contact_sectionTitle__dsMUk:after{content:"";position:absolute;bottom:0;left:0;width:50px;height:3px;background-color:var(--secondary)}.Contact_contactInfoSection__2LDrS{flex:1 1;display:flex;flex-direction:column}.Contact_contactInfoContainer__mDdkO{padding:2rem;background-color:var(--bg-secondary);border-radius:8px;box-shadow:0 4px 6px rgba(0,0,0,.05);height:100%;display:flex;flex-direction:column}.Contact_contactInfoPlaceholder__ImK8Z{min-height:250px;display:flex;align-items:center;justify-content:center;color:var(--text-secondary);font-style:italic;border:1px dashed var(--border-color);border-radius:4px;padding:1rem;text-align:center}.Contact_contactInfoList__ReD_g{display:flex;flex-direction:column;gap:1.5rem;margin-bottom:2rem}.Contact_contactItem__380Wf{display:flex;align-items:flex-start;gap:1rem}.Contact_contactIcon__8qw3p{display:flex;align-items:center;justify-content:center;width:40px;height:40px;border-radius:50%;background-color:rgba(var(--primary-rgb),.1);color:var(--primary);font-size:1.2rem;flex-shrink:0}.Contact_contactDetails__HIQt5{flex:1 1}.Contact_contactLabel__a_Esx{font-weight:600;margin-bottom:.25rem;color:var(--text-primary)}.Contact_contactText__4HvM8{color:var(--text-secondary);line-height:1.5}.Contact_contactLink__rbPIs{color:var(--link-color);text-decoration:none;transition:color .2s ease;display:inline-block}.Contact_contactLink__rbPIs:hover{color:var(--link-hover);text-decoration:underline}.Contact_directionLTR__VhbZ3{direction:ltr;unicode-bidi:embed}.Contact_socialLinks__9Su8L{display:flex;gap:1rem;margin-top:1rem;flex-wrap:wrap}.Contact_socialLink__cHWx0{display:flex;align-items:center;justify-content:center;width:36px;height:36px;border-radius:50%;background-color:var(--primary);color:#fff;transition:all .3s ease}.Contact_socialLink__cHWx0:hover{transform:translateY(-3px);box-shadow:0 4px 8px rgba(0,0,0,.1);background-color:var(--secondary)}.Contact_mapSection__qzQBO{margin-top:2rem;width:100%;flex:1 1;display:flex;flex-direction:column}.Contact_mapContainer__vEvpj{height:300px;border-radius:8px;overflow:hidden;box-shadow:0 4px 6px rgba(0,0,0,.05);border:1px solid var(--border-color);position:relative}.Contact_mapContainer__vEvpj>div{position:absolute!important;top:0;right:0;bottom:0;left:0;width:100%!important;height:100%!important}@media (max-width:480px){.Contact_mapContainer__vEvpj{height:40vh;min-height:280px}}.Contact_contactFormSection__RDDLJ{flex:1 1}.Contact_contactFormContainer__j1THJ{padding:1rem;background-color:var(--bg-primary);border-radius:8px;box-shadow:0 4px 6px rgba(0,0,0,.05);height:100%;width:80%!important}.Contact_formPlaceholder__ZphrY{min-height:400px;display:flex;align-items:center;justify-content:center;color:var(--text-secondary);font-style:italic;border:1px dashed var(--border-color);border-radius:4px;padding:1rem;text-align:center}.Contact_contactForm__pdwlf{display:flex;flex-direction:column;gap:1.25rem;padding:0 4vw}.Contact_formGroup__8RlYt{display:flex;flex-direction:column;gap:.5rem}.Contact_formRow__lxQDI{display:flex;flex-direction:column;gap:1.25rem}.Contact_formLabel___eFgA{font-weight:500;color:var(--text-primary);font-size:.95rem;display:flex;align-items:center}.Contact_required__V2tU8{color:var(--error);margin-left:4px}.Contact_optional__rs2hV{color:var(--text-secondary);font-size:.85rem;font-weight:400}.Contact_formInput__lbEPs,.Contact_formSelect__VaB7H,.Contact_formTextarea__1cpWr{padding:.75rem;border:1px solid var(--border-color);border-radius:4px;background-color:var(--bg-primary);color:var(--text-primary);font-size:1rem;transition:all .2s ease;box-sizing:border-box}.Contact_formSelect__VaB7H{-webkit-appearance:menulist;-moz-appearance:menulist;appearance:menulist}.Contact_formInput__lbEPs:focus,.Contact_formSelect__VaB7H:focus,.Contact_formTextarea__1cpWr:focus{outline:none;border-color:var(--primary);box-shadow:0 0 0 2px rgba(var(--primary-rgb),.2)}.Contact_formInput__lbEPs::-moz-placeholder,.Contact_formSelect__VaB7H::-moz-placeholder,.Contact_formTextarea__1cpWr::-moz-placeholder{color:var(--text-secondary);opacity:.7}.Contact_formInput__lbEPs::placeholder,.Contact_formSelect__VaB7H::placeholder,.Contact_formTextarea__1cpWr::placeholder{color:var(--text-secondary);opacity:.7}.Contact_formTextarea__1cpWr{min-height:150px;resize:none}.Contact_submitButton__CsEkZ{margin-top:1rem;padding:.75rem 1.5rem;background-color:var(--primary);color:#fff;border:none;border-radius:4px;font-size:1rem;font-weight:600;cursor:pointer;transition:all .3s ease;display:flex;align-items:center;justify-content:center;gap:.5rem;align-self:flex-start}.Contact_submitButton__CsEkZ:hover{background-color:var(--secondary);transform:translateY(-2px);box-shadow:0 4px 8px rgba(0,0,0,.1)}.Contact_submitButton__CsEkZ:disabled{background-color:var(--border-color);cursor:not-allowed;transform:none;box-shadow:none}.Contact_submitIcon__0I4x5{animation:none;transition:all .3s ease}.Contact_submitButton__CsEkZ:hover .Contact_submitIcon__0I4x5{transform:translateX(3px)}.Contact_errorText__pbmAY{color:var(--error);font-size:.85rem;margin-top:.25rem;display:flex;align-items:center;gap:.25rem}.Contact_errorIcon__oLWMI{flex-shrink:0}.Contact_formInput__lbEPs.Contact_invalid__Zj1rn,.Contact_formSelect__VaB7H.Contact_invalid__Zj1rn,.Contact_formTextarea__1cpWr.Contact_invalid__Zj1rn{border-color:var(--error);background-color:rgba(var(--error-rgb,220,53,69),.05)}.Contact_formInput__lbEPs.Contact_valid__K__2Y,.Contact_formSelect__VaB7H.Contact_valid__K__2Y,.Contact_formTextarea__1cpWr.Contact_valid__K__2Y{border-color:var(--success,#28a745);background-color:rgba(var(--success-rgb,40,167,69),.05)}@media screen and (min-width:768px){.Contact_formRow__lxQDI{flex-direction:row}.Contact_formRow__lxQDI .Contact_formGroup__8RlYt{flex:1 1}}.Contact_loadingContainer__sKMHz{display:flex;flex-direction:column;align-items:center;justify-content:center;min-height:50vh;gap:1rem}.Contact_loadingIcon__IoRZ0{width:2.5rem;height:2.5rem;color:var(--primary)}@keyframes Contact_spin__MxD5D{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}.Contact_errorContainer__H4bRW{display:flex;flex-direction:column;align-items:center;justify-content:center;min-height:50vh;gap:1rem;color:var(--error)}.Contact_errorIcon__oLWMI{width:2.5rem;height:2.5rem}@media screen and (min-width:768px){.Contact_contactPageContainer__PG5XL{padding:3rem 2rem}.Contact_contactContentWrapper__o46b8{flex-direction:row;gap:2rem;align-items:stretch}.Contact_contactFormSection__RDDLJ,.Contact_contactInfoSection__2LDrS{width:50%;display:flex}.Contact_contactFormContainer__j1THJ,.Contact_contactInfoContainer__mDdkO{display:flex;flex-direction:column;flex:1 1}}@keyframes Contact_fadeIn__ai78d{0%{opacity:0;transform:translateY(20px)}to{opacity:1;transform:translateY(0)}}.Contact_contactFormSection__RDDLJ,.Contact_contactHeader__jEM6k,.Contact_contactInfoSection__2LDrS{animation:Contact_fadeIn__ai78d .8s ease-out forwards}.Contact_contactInfoSection__2LDrS{animation-delay:.2s}.Contact_contactFormSection__RDDLJ{animation-delay:.4s}.Contact_contactItem__380Wf{animation:Contact_slideIn__um9hy .5s ease-out forwards;opacity:0}@keyframes Contact_slideIn__um9hy{0%{opacity:0;transform:translateX(-10px)}to{opacity:1;transform:translateX(0)}}.Contact_contactItem__380Wf:first-child{animation-delay:.3s}.Contact_contactItem__380Wf:nth-child(2){animation-delay:.5s}.Contact_contactItem__380Wf:nth-child(3){animation-delay:.7s}.Contact_contactItem__380Wf:nth-child(4){animation-delay:.9s}.Contact_contactItem__380Wf:nth-child(5){animation-delay:1.1s}.Contact_recaptchaWrapper__gzU86{margin-bottom:1rem;display:flex;flex-direction:column;align-items:flex-start}.Contact_recaptchaInfo__7Jwpk{gap:.25rem;font-size:.75rem}.Contact_recaptchaInfo__7Jwpk a{color:var(--primary);text-decoration:none}.Contact_recaptchaInfo__7Jwpk a:hover{text-decoration:underline}.Contact_recaptchaLoading__RhCc2{display:flex;align-items:center;justify-content:center;height:78px;width:304px;background-color:var(--bg-secondary);border-radius:4px}.Contact_loadingIcon__IoRZ0{animation:Contact_spin__MxD5D 1s linear infinite}.Contact_successMessage__gjd6T{display:flex;align-items:center;background-color:rgba(46,204,113,.1);border:1px solid #2ecc71;border-radius:6px;padding:16px;margin-bottom:20px;animation:Contact_fadeIn__ai78d .5s ease-in-out}.Contact_successIcon__dLX3M{display:flex;align-items:center;justify-content:center;width:24px;height:24px;border-radius:50%;background-color:#2ecc71;color:#fff;font-size:14px;margin-right:12px;flex-shrink:0}.Contact_successMessage__gjd6T p{color:#2ecc71;font-weight:500;margin:0;font-size:1rem;line-height:1.5}.Contact_errorMessage__VRbnM{display:flex;align-items:center;gap:1rem;padding:1rem;background-color:rgba(255,59,48,.1);border-left:4px solid #ff3b30;border-radius:4px;margin-bottom:1.5rem;animation:Contact_fadeIn__ai78d .5s ease-out forwards}.Contact_errorMessage__VRbnM .Contact_errorIcon__oLWMI{color:#ff3b30;flex-shrink:0;width:24px;height:24px}.Contact_errorMessage__VRbnM p{margin:0;font-size:1rem;line-height:1.5;color:var(--text-primary)}.Contact_recaptchaManualVerification__SZToD{margin-top:10px;display:flex;justify-content:center;flex-wrap:wrap;gap:8px}.Contact_recaptchaButton__SgQ_A{background-color:var(--secondary);color:#fff;border:none;border-radius:4px;padding:6px 12px;font-size:.85rem;cursor:pointer;transition:background-color .2s ease;display:flex;align-items:center;gap:6px}.Contact_recaptchaButton__SgQ_A:hover{background-color:var(--secondary-dark,#a01a4b)}.Contact_recaptchaButton__SgQ_A:focus{outline:2px solid var(--secondary-light,#e83e8c);outline-offset:2px}.Contact_recaptchaInfo__7Jwpk{display:flex;flex-direction:column;gap:4px;color:var(--text-secondary);font-size:.85rem;text-align:center}@media (max-width:420px){.Contact_pageTitle__a8NL2{font-size:28px;line-height:1.25;padding-inline:12px}.Contact_pageSubtitle__u96LR{font-size:16px;line-height:1.6;max-width:100%;margin:0 auto}}.Contact_accountContainer___WDTy{display:grid;grid-template-columns:320px 1fr;grid-gap:32px;gap:32px;max-width:1200px;margin:40px auto;width:100%;padding:0 16px;align-items:flex-start}.Contact_accountSidebar__209hA{min-width:0}.Contact_accountMain__TUucg{min-width:0;width:100%}.Contact_accountSidebarBackdrop__x2FI_,.Contact_accountToggle__jYJOI,.Contact_accountTopBar__h3mos,.Contact_sidebarClose__y3YYr{display:none}@media (max-width:768px){.Contact_accountContainer___WDTy{grid-template-columns:1fr;gap:20px;overflow-x:hidden}.Contact_accountMain__TUucg{max-width:90%;overflow-x:hidden}.Contact_accountSidebar__209hA{display:none}.Contact_accountContainer___WDTy.sidebarOpen{overflow:hidden}.Contact_accountTopBar__h3mos{display:flex;justify-content:flex-start;margin-bottom:12px}.Contact_accountToggle__jYJOI{display:inline-flex;align-items:center;gap:8px;background:var(--primary);color:#fff;border:none;border-radius:8px;padding:8px 12px;cursor:pointer}.sidebarOpen .Contact_accountSidebar__209hA{display:block;position:fixed;top:0;left:0;width:85%;max-width:320px;height:100vh;background:var(--bg-primary,#fff);z-index:1000;padding:16px 12px;overflow-y:auto;box-shadow:0 10px 30px rgba(0,0,0,.2)}.sidebarOpen .Contact_accountSidebarBackdrop__x2FI_{display:block;position:fixed;inset:0;background:rgba(0,0,0,.4);z-index:999}.sidebarOpen .Contact_sidebarClose__y3YYr{display:inline-flex;align-items:center;gap:6px;background:#e3e6f3;color:var(--primary);border:none;border-radius:8px;padding:6px 10px;cursor:pointer;margin-bottom:12px}}.Sidebar_sidebarNav__dGfQL{width:100%;background:#fff;border-radius:16px;box-shadow:0 8px 32px rgba(44,62,80,.1);padding:24px 0;margin:24px 0}.Sidebar_sidebarMenu__JLELG{list-style:none;margin:0;padding:0;display:flex;flex-direction:column;gap:4px}.Sidebar_sidebarMenuItem__x_WNK{width:100%;padding:12px 20px;margin:4px 0;border-radius:8px;font-weight:500;display:flex;align-items:center;gap:12px;min-height:44px;background:transparent;color:var(--text-primary);border:2px solid transparent;text-decoration:none;transition:background .2s,color .2s,border .2s;cursor:pointer;box-sizing:border-box}.Sidebar_active__a7_C9,.Sidebar_sidebarMenuItem__x_WNK:hover{background:var(--primary-light,#f8f9fa);color:var(--primary,#683d19)}.Sidebar_active__a7_C9{border:2px solid var(--primary,#683d19);box-sizing:border-box;margin:4px 0}.Sidebar_danger__x0Z_e{color:#c00!important}